George Mutch

Born in Aberdeen, Mutch started his football career with Avondale before joining Banks O' Dee.

After leaving, he went to Preston North End, where he helped the club win the 1938 FA Cup final, the first to be shown on television.

He scored the resulting penalty kick, which rebounded from the underside of the bar, to win the match for Preston North End.

After a season with Bury, he joined Southport as a player-trainer, before taking up his training responsibilities on a permanent basis in 1948.

He earned one cap for the Scotland national football team, a 1–0 win over England at Wembley Stadium on 9 April 1938.
